@charset "UTF-8";
/* CSS base de grillage de 80px avec margin de 0px */
.grid12, .item1 {	/* 1 item */
	margin: 0;
	width: 100%; 
	}
.grid6, .item2 {	/* 2 items */
	margin: 0;
	width: 50%; 
	}
.grid4, .item3 {	/* 3 items */
	margin: 0;
	width: 33.3333333333%; 
	}
.grid3, .item4 {	/* 4 items */
	margin: 0;
	width: 25%; 
	}
.grid55, .item5 {	/* 5 items */
	margin: 0;
	width: 20%; 
	}
.grid2, .item6 { 	/* 6 items */
	margin: 0;
	width: 16.6666666667%; 
	}
.item7 { 	/* 7 items */
	margin: 0;
	width: 14.28571428571429%; 
	}
.item8 {	/* 8 items */
	margin: 0;
	width: 12.5%; 
	}
.item9 {	/* 9 items */
	margin: 0;
	width: 11.111111111%; 
	}
.item10 {	/* 10 items */
	margin: 0;
	width: 10%; 
	}
.item11 {	/* 11 items */
	margin: 0;
	width: 9.090909090909091%; 
	}
.grid1, .item12 {	/* 12 items */
	margin: 0;
	width: 8.33333333%; /* pas de marge intercolonne */
	}
.grid5 {
	margin: 0;
	width: 41.6666666667%; /* = ((80x5) colonnes + (0x2)x4 marges intercolonnes)/960*100 */
	}
.grid7 {
	margin: 0;
	width: 58.3333333333%; /* = ((80x7) colonnes + (0x2)x6 marges intercolonnes)/960*100 */
	}
.grid8 {
	margin: 0;
	width: 66.6666666667%; /* = ((80x8) colonnes + (0x2)x7 marges intercolonnes)/960*100 */
	}
.grid9 {
	margin: 0;
	width: 75%; /* = ((80x9) colonnes + (0x2)x8 marges intercolonnes)/960*100 */
	}
.grid10 {
	margin: 0;
	width: 83.3333333333%; /* = ((80x10) colonnes + (0x2)x9 marges intercolonnes)/960*100 */
	}
.grid11 {
	margin: 0;
	width: 91.6666666667%; /* = ((80x11) colonnes + (0x2)x10 marges intercolonnes)/960*100 */
	}
/* 
Margin-left des Repousse colonnes vierges :
=> somme des width des colonnes présentes à gauche + leurs 2 margin + 1 margin-left de notre colonne
*/
.repousse-grid1, .marge-g1 {
	margin-left: 8.333333333%!important;
	}
.repousse-grid2, .marge-g2 {
	margin-left: 16.66666667%!important;
	}
.repousse-grid3, .marge-g3 {
	margin-left: 25%!important;
	}
.repousse-grid4, .marge-g4 {
	margin-left: 33.33333333%!important;
	}
.repousse-grid5, .marge-g5 {
	margin-left: 41.66666667%!important;
	}
.repousse-grid6, .marge-g6 {
	margin-left: 50%!important;
	}
.repousse-grid7, .marge-g7 {
	margin-left: 58.33333333%!important;
	}
.repousse-grid8, .marge-g8 {
	margin-left: 66.66666667%!important;
	}
.repousse-grid9, .marge-g9 {
	margin-left: 75%!important;
	}
.repousse-grid10, .marge-g10 {
	margin-left: 83.33333333%!important;
	}
.repousse-grid11, .marge-g11 {
	margin-left: 91.66666667%!important;
	}
.repousse-grid12, .marge-g12 {
	margin-left: 100%!important;
	}

.marge-grid-droite, .marge-grid-d {
	margin-right: 0%;
	}
.marge-grid-gauche, .marge-grid-g {
	margin-left: 0%;
	}
.marge-grid-dessous, .marge-grid-b {
	margin-bottom: 0;
	}
.marge-grid-dessus, .marge-grid-h {
	margin-top: 0;
	}
.sans-marge { margin: 0; }
.sans-marge-droite, .sans-marge-d { margin-right: 0; }
.sans-marge-gauche, .sans-marge-g { margin-left: 0; }